> I have a question pertaining to music scores: our library has a score
> published in 1868, a Liszt transcription of an operatic piece. It is,
> as you might guess, falling apart and brittle. Can we photocopy this
> score and use the photocopy to circulate rather than the original?
> It is out of print and I haven't found it in any other collection.
>
> Preferring to err on the side of caution...
A score published in 1868 is in the public domain. The copyright expired long ago. You can photocopy or do anything else you want with it.
